Good enrichment for cats too
First off, if i had gotten this for a dog i would have been very disappointed by the size. But then again maybe that’s why it’s cheaper than other similar products. The dimensions are listed I’m just very bad at estimating measurements and also imagining them. For a cat or a small dog though, it’s the perfect size.I realize I’m not the target demographic here but when it comes to animal care and enrichment- if it benefits the animal, that’s all that matters. Scent is very important to dogs, obviously… and it’s also important to cats, which i think a lot of people forget. My cat likes to inhale her food and swallow it whole without chewing, which inevitably leads to it coming back up onto the carpet every time. So I use a rotation of puzzle feeders to slow her down and make her use her little walnut brain (as opposed to just using a slow feeder bowl). She’s very smart and actively prefers her puzzles over a regular bowl (she will literally reject a bowl of food and shows preferences for a couple puzzles over others). The problem is she’s gotten very good at all the puzzles to the point that even having them on a rotation to switch things up isn’t enough anymore.She also unfortunately does not respond to catnip or catnip alternatives (we’ve tried them all just in case)- it’s not super common but it is a genetic thing. As a result, she doesn’t really get a lot of enrichment that utilizes scent so I thought why not see if she likes hunting down hidden food pieces. It’s been a pretty big hit. It is both easier and harder than the puzzles. Easier in the sense that she can get more than 1-2 pieces of food at a time but harder bc she has to really search for them. I currently switch between this and a food dispensing ball, to balance out the challenge throughout the week. She also likes to dig a bit so being able to dig through the fabric strips is something else she enjoys.Once we’ve had a break from the puzzles for several months I’ll start re-introducing them on rotation again and alternate between current puzzle and this mat.But the thing I like the most is I can just throw it into the wash as needed. There is no hand washing plastic nooks or worrying about food/crumbs getting stuck between pieces (some puzzles are just too weirdly shaped to fit into the dishwasher and others will not be able to be thoroughly washed by a dishwasher). She’s happy. I’m happy. 5 stars.

Dangerous treat based toy with plastic and metal springs
They put a plastic drawstring toggle with a spring on this toy which has no weight to it and is treat based so meant to have the dog rumage and bite things. My dog isn’t a huge chewer and I should have realized how bad of a design it was to have a plastic clasp like that on something I’m asking him to hunt around for chewy things, you wont even notice they have the plastic and not one of the treats unless you hear a crunch that sounds louder. Luckily mine doesn’t swallow plastic and the spring shot out and not down his throat. Even if that wasn’t a factor its just small bits of green fabric that clump together, there is no hiding treats and even if you did it doesn’t matter, they’d just pick it up or flip it over and all the treats would fall out because it weighs nothing. Its one thing to have a toy a pet doesn’t like or doesn’t work as intended but this one is actually dangerous. You can’t make a toy to encourage rumagining for treats then put loose plastic and metal springs on it. Hiding treats in a blanket actually works and is much safer.
